Ho un db con i dati delle ore lavorate dai dipendenti.
Con una query seleziono i dati relativi ad una persona.
Vorrei creare delle tabelle, una per giorno, che mostrino in ogni cella un valore.

es: pinco pallo
data - ore ordinarie - ore straordinarie - etc...


Dopo la query, prendo i valori così:
list($data,$id_utente,$id_causale,$ore_ordinarie,$ ore_straordinarie,$ore_permessi,$ore_mutua)=$myRec ;

e li metto in un array:

$valori[] = "$data,$id_utente,$id_causale,$ore_ordinarie,$ore_ straordinarie,$ore_permessi,$ore_mutua";

Ora il problema è che si tratta di un array monodimensionale e quindi i dati relativi ad un giorno sono tutti compresi nella stessa stringa:

Array ( [0] => 0000-00-00 00:00:00,1,1,7,1,0,0 [1] => 2005-01-27 17:03:14,1,1,1,1,1,1 [2] => 2005-01-27 17:18:52,1,1,1,1,1,1 )

DOMANDE:
1) Come posso estrarre/creare per ogni data un sub array con i valori relativi al singolo giorno?

ES: giorno 1 (data, id, ore,...)
giorno 1 (data, id, ore,...)

2) Oppure come posso inserire in modo migliore i dati? un array bidimensionale?


grazie in anticipo (spero di essere riuscito a spiegarmi)